Prior to becoming the capital of Himachal Pradesh in 1948, Shimla was the summer capital of India. One of the most sought-after tourist spots in India, Shimla is equally alluring during both winters and summers.  


How To Reach: 
Shimla is easily accessible by road from Delhi, even though the most preferred way is by train. A toy train takes you from Kalka to Shimla meandering through the hills and passing 103 tunnels of various lengths. It is just 375 Kms away from Delhi and can also be reached by air. The airport at Shimla is 23-Kms away from the main township.  
What To See: 

Jakhu Hill 
Jakhu is the highest peak of Shimla. On one side of Jakhu, you can have a panoramic view of the city with its buildings of all shapes and sizes. And on the other, you can have a look at the spectacular Himalayas with its snow-covered peaks. The presence of a large number monkeys here sometimes mars the enjoyment of the place. 

Chadwick Falls 
A very famous picnic spot of Shimla, Chadwick Falls is just 7-Kms from the city.
